Experience deathbypeanuts’ and Merōn’s Immersive Artistry in their “Cold As Usual” Single

deathbypeanuts (@deathbypeannuts) is an anonymous producer and multi-instrumentalist based in the burgeoning creative city of Berlin, Germany. Not too long ago, he released his groovy debut single, “Cold As Usual,” a collaboration with R&B vocalist, Merōn (@meroneymaarey), via Lekker Collective.

deathbypeanuts & Merōn – “Cold As Usual” single

“The idea for ‘Cold As Usual’ was to capture the honesty of the situation, rather than dressing it up with unnecessary sentiment or cliches. Thematically, ‘Cold As Usual’ is about those moments when relationships get frosty, and I wanted it to resonate with anyone who’s ever felt that same emotional distance, without sugarcoating it. That’s what makes this song real and relatable to us.” – Merōn explained

deathbypeanuts’ talent in crafting immersive soundscapes, coupled with Merōn’s silky falsetto is the perfect blend of tasteful sonic elements. The captivating, understated production subtly supports the vocals, without threatening to overwhelm or overpower.

“Cold As Usual” also contains an intimate narrative, tuneful melodies, and ear-pleasing vocals that will resonate well with fans of Lucky Daye, Xavier Omär, and Leven Kali. Unsure of what the future holds, Merōn sings with great passion to his significant other, “I don’t know what to do, I feel like we are further from the truth, no matter what step I try to take, my dear, all you send is trouble along my way.”

“We wrote ‘Cold As Usual’ during the summer of 2022. This demo idea was lying around from my time in London with Ben Esser, where I made it for an artist who ended up wanting a more hip-hop direction. We shelved it, but I ended up sending it to Merōn. We met up in the studio and the rest is history. I was listening to Gwen Bunn’s ‘2MANYTHINGS’ on repeat at that time, and I wanted to bring a bit of that same warm energy into my own production.” – deathbypeanuts explained

deathbypeanuts might be a new moniker to take note of, but is by no means a newbie to the music world, releasing with Kelvyn Colt, Chris James, Noah Slee, Beau Diako, Marie Dahlstrom, Sipprell, Teesy, Marie Bothmer, Chefket, J.Lamotta (Jakarta Records) and more. His moniker alludes to his deathly peanut allergy.

A classically trained pianist, deathbypeanuts’ teen years saw him swivel to contemporary jazz piano and bass guitar, before kicking off his music career at 17 as a touring musician. He has since shared stages with names such as The Black Eyed Peas, CRO, Lena Meyer Landrut, Namika, Max Giesinger, and SCHMYT. The pandemic saw him take his first steps as a producer and songwriter.
